CoD Mobile Season 2 Heavy Metal release date

The devs confirmed in a blog post that CoD Mobile Season 2 2023 will go live on Wednesday, February 22, 2023 at 4 PM PT / 7 PM ET / 12 AM GMT. This will be right after the Season 1 Battle Pass comes to an end.

The CoD Mobile Season 2 2023 update is titled ‘Heavy Metal’ and will feature a new multiplayer map along with other fun content.

CoD Mobile Season 2 Heavy Metal Diesel map

CoD Mobile’s Diesel map was previously part of Black Ops Cold War Season 3.

CoD Mobile Season 2 Heavy Metal will add Diesel as a new multiplayer map, continuing the game’s trend of adding maps from past Call of Duty multiplayer titles.

Diesel was added to Black Ops Cold War in its third season, and quickly became a popular arena among the community thanks to its desert setting and fast-paced gameplay. It takes players to a run-down gas station with stores nearby.

You can navigate in and out of these buildings for close-quarters battles. If you prefer to take your enemies on in medium to long-ranged battles in the open then you’ll have plenty of opportunities for that too.

CoD Mobile Season 2 Heavy Metal Maddox Assault Rifle

The Maddox Assault Rifle was previously in Black Ops 4.

CoD Mobile players will be able to get their hands on the Maddox Assault Rifle when the Season 2 Heavy Metal update goes live. This fast-firing AR was previously available in Black Ops 4.

It has a similar fire rate to the Peacekeeper and boasts a large magazine size. The Maddox Assault Rifle features a signature attachment that fires two bullets at once but at the cost of a recoil penalty.

CoD Mobile Season 2 Heavy Metal Goliath Clash! game mode

The Season 2 Heavy Metal update will bring a new game mode called Goliath Clash! This Domination-style playlist will put players in control of powerful mechanical suits at the start of each match.

Every Goliath comes complete with its own set of abilities which can be used to gain the upper hand on the enemy team, and players will use them to battle over three capture points on the map.

Capturing each point will grant you a battery drop to give your Goliath’s upgrades, including a melee weapon with improved damage, a new slide skill, a health boost, a reduction to incoming damage, enhanced firepower, and more.

CoD Mobile Season 2 Heavy Metal Ravager Launcher Battle Royale class

The Ravager Launcher is a new Battle Royale class with the base ability to deploy an upgradable Sentry Turret that automatically attacks enemies within range for a limited amount of time.

After being upgraded, the Sentry Turret can fire high-damage missiles that can lock onto vehicles. You can take advantage of the Ravager Launcher Battle Royale class after CoD Mobile Season 2 Heavy Metal arrives.

CoD Mobile Season 2 Heavy Metal 2023 buffs & nerfs

As you’d expect, Season 2 will also bring a host of buffs and nerfs to the game’s many weapons. Although TiMi Studio Group haven’t revealed which guns will be adjusted, a few have already been trialed on private test servers.

As shown by LeakersOnDuty, the likes of the AK-47, Dingo, and EM2 are all likely to receive buffs, while the JAK-12 and CBR4 could see nerfs.

CoD Mobile Season 2 Heavy Metal Battle Pass rewards

The Heavy Metal Battle Pass comes with a variety of free and premium items, including new Operator Skins, Weapon Blueprints, Calling Cards, and COD Points. The Maddox Assault Rifle is part of the Battle Pass, and we’ll go over every reward that has been revealed so far.

Battle Pass Free Tier rewards

  • Tier 14: Unit Support
  • Tier 21: Maddox Assault Rifle
  • Tier 50: DR-H – Deadman’s Hand Weapon Blueprint

Premium Pass Tier rewards

  • Marshall Operator Skin
  • Deadman Operator Skin
  • Domino — Intimidation Tactics Operator Skin
  • Beck — Spray Paint Operator skin
  • QXR — DEAD-54 Weapon Blueprint
  • HBra3 — Steel Carnage Weapon Blueprint
  • SP-R 208 — Wild West Weapon Blueprint
  • Koshka — Ironclad Enforcer Weapon Blueprint
  • Maddox — Aerodynamic Weapon Blueprint

Purchasing the premium Battle Pass will also get you a 10% boost to Player and Weapon XP along with limited discounts on 10x crate pulls. We’ll be sure to update you as soon as the full list of Battle Pass rewards has been revealed.
